Trying to find an inexpensive way to verify the possibility of NVIS communication before actually doing it. It may require a 1-millisecond transmission followed by about 3 to 8 milliseconds of listening for the echo.
Its main usefulness will be for emergency communication setup in a single union state environment by eliminating the conventional HF skip zone and reaching between mountains, hills, and large buildings.
The removal of an up-front uncertainty is most important when no other communication method is available.
